Such an impactful book, I was hooked and it made me think about and explore history I was previously unaware of.
Only reason didn’t get 5 was pacing was a bit off at time, sometimes switches from scenes felt sudden and the scene with Venka I felt was too graphic for what I felt the author was trying to achieve. I am not a writer but I question if there was another way that we could hear Venka and the other women’s stories, I want to hear them they are important but as a survivor it was very triggering and something very quick and unexpected. I question if there was another way to highlight these women’s stories is all.
